Commercial Description:
Allow us to introduce Roxy Rolles, She's our beautiful new Seasonale. A delicious bottle of bold for the cold. A free-wheeling spin on the classic American Amber is filled with caramelized malts and spicy hops that fire your inner cylinders.

Nice looker with tons of spiderweb lacing. Bold aroma for an amber, with fruity peach and spicy peppery hops. Taste is solidly bitter with citrusy, pine, and peppery hops. Solid caramel malt backbone. I really like this.

The pour is deep red, with a med off white head. The aroma is of sweet hops and citrus. The initial tasting is marred by excessive carbonation. However, after getting past that, the flavor is strong hops, with a good bitter character. The body is lighter than other Christmas/winter ambers I have had. The finish is slow and lingering, leaving an aftertaste much like the regular flavor. And enjoyable brew.

Bottle in trade from ROBORB. Thanks man. Pours a reddish orange hazy color with a short to medium lived beige head. Smell is rye like zesty malts with a spicy, fresh earthiness to the hops. Taste is a dull rye and caramel like sweetness with earthy dry, hoppiness. Some grapefruit like flavor too. Moderately smooth with a light lingering bitterness. Not really an amber, but still nice. Medium bodied with normal carbonation a level. Pretty solid beer overall.

Bottle. Pours a dark amber color with a white, very frothy head. Lacing is excellent. Aromas of citrus, grapefruit, and a bit of spruce. Creamy texture, finishes with a slick feel and moderate carbonation. Taste revolves around hops and a bitter finish. While a solid IPA, not what I would consider a great winter beer. However, I will be drinking more of it.

Bottle. Pours a deep amber with just a hint of a haze to it and a big and fluffy beige head. A mixture of grapefruit, pine and sweet malt greets the nose, and flavor is very heavy on the pine and grapefruit hops, but lacks enough malt body to make things go together smoothly. The hops presence is remarkable, however... not too bitter, not too washed out, its just that the Roxy comes across more as a hops tea than a beer.
